Sense: Verb: make hot - sometimes followed by 'up'
Synonyms:
warm Collocations, warm up, make sth hot, make sth warm, subject sth to heat, raise the temperature of, reheat, rewarm, cook Collocations, warm through
Antonyms:
cool Collocations, cool down, freeze Collocations, chill Collocations, refrigerate
Sense: Verb: become hot
Synonyms:
grow hot, grow warm, get hot, get warm, heat up, warm up, get hotter, grow hotter, get warmer, grow warmer
Antonyms:
cool Collocations, cool down, freeze Collocations
Sense: Noun: warmth
Synonyms:
warmth Collocations, warmness, hotness, high temperature, hot weather, heatwave, hot spell, swelter, dog days (informal), sultriness, torridness, high temp (informal)
Antonyms:
Sense: Noun: passion
Synonyms:
passion Collocations, warmth Collocations, emotion Collocations, intensity, enthusiasm Collocations, vehemence, excitement Collocations, ardor, ardour (UK), fervor, fervour (UK), zeal, fever Collocations
Antonyms:
disinterest, coolness, coldness, apathy, indifference, passivity, frigidity
Sense: Noun: anger
Synonyms:
anger Collocations, fury Collocations, rage Collocations, agitation, red mist (UK)
Antonyms:
Sense: Noun: section of a race
Synonyms:
qualifier, round Collocations, stage Collocations
Sense: Noun: police - slang
Synonyms:
police Collocations, fuzz (slang), police force, finest, cops (slang), filth Collocations (UK, offensive, slang), pigs (offensive, slang)
Sense: Noun: small firearm - slang
Synonyms:
firearm, gun Collocations, pistol, sidearm, arm Collocations, piece Collocations (slang), weapon Collocations, revolver
